﻿
/* ====================== reset ================= */
@font-face {
    font-family: 'HelveticaNeue';
    src: url('http://jdbaoluo.com.cn/fonts/HelveticaNeueLTPro-ThEx.otf');
}
.chanpin_fanhui{display:block;position:absolute;left:0;top:0;}
.chanpin_fanhui span{font-size:14px;display:inline-block;line-height:30px;color:#f5f6f7;}
.display_name{font-family: HelveticaNeue;}
.display_sp2{font-family: '' !important;}
.chanpin_wrap{background:#fff;}
.chanpin_name{margin-top:45px;}
.cpjz_wrap{background: url(../image/cpzs.png) no-repeat left 35px,url(../image/display_bg.png) repeat;margin-top:85px;}
.chanpin_box{position:relative;top:-40px;}
.chanpin_img{position:relative;margin-bottom:50px;}
.chanpin_img:hover .chanpin_opa{background:url(../image/chanpin_opacity.png) repeat;}
.chanpin_box>.left{width:46.3333333%;}
.chanpin_box>.right{width:48.5%;}
.chanpin_img>a{display:block;width:100%}
.cp_pic1>img{width:556px;height:835px;}
.chanpin_opa{position:absolute;left:0;top:0;width:100%;height:100%;}
.chanpin_opa>img{display:block;position:absolute;left:25px;top:50%;margin-top:-58px;}
.chanpin_opa>span{font-size:18px;color:#fff;position:absolute;left:30px;top:50%;margin-top:80px;}
.cp_pic2{margin-bottom:56px;}
.cp_pic2>.chanpin_opa>img{margin-top:-73px;}
.cp_pic2>img{width:582px;height:389px;}
.cp_pic2>.chanpin_opa>span{margin-top:-10px;}
.cp_pic3>img{width:582px;height:389px;}
.cp_pic3>.chanpin_opa>img{display:block;position:absolute;left:68px;top:50%;margin-top:-73px;}
.cp_pic3>.chanpin_opa>span{margin-top:-10px;}
.chanpin_img4>.left{width:47%;}
.chanpin_img4>.right{width:48.5%;}
.cp_pic4>img{width:582px;height:391px;}
.chanpin_img4{width:100%;background:#1f2021;margin:0 auto;position:relative;}
.cp_img_opa{display:block;position:absolute;left:112px;top:50%;margin-top:-106px;}
.cp_img_opa>span{font-size:18px;color:#fff;position:absolute;left:36px;top:50%;margin-top:40px;}
.chanpin_img4:hover .cp_img_opa{background:url(../image/chanpin_opacity.png) repeat;}
.fuwu{border-top: 1px solid #d5d5d5;background:#f5f6f7;}
.service_wrap{background:url(../image/service_bg.png) no-repeat center top;padding-top:14px;padding-bottom:70px;}
.service{border:1px solid #c8b497;position:relative;background:#fff;margin-top:40px;}
.service_pic{width:48%; margin:1%; overflow:hidden; float:left;}
.service_pic:nth-child(2n){ float:right;}
.service_pic>a{display:block;}
.service_pic img{width:100%;height:339px;}
.service_box{width:52.583333333%;position:relative;background:#fff;z-index:9;overflow:hidden;}
.service_sp1{display:block;font-family: 'HelveticaNeue';font-size:12px;color:#c8b497;margin-left:6.3%;margin-top:58px;margin-bottom:6px;}
.service_sp2{display:block;font-size:18px;color:#120c0c;margin-left:6.3%;}
.service_p{color:#666666;font-size:14px;margin-left:6.3%;margin-right:6.8%;line-height:24px;margin-top:28px;}
.service_icon{display:block;position:absolute;top:-15px;font-family: 'HelveticaNeue';font-size:18px;color:#c8b497;text-transform: uppercase;letter-spacing:2px;}
.ser_icon_r{right:30px;}
.ser_icon_l{left:30px;}

@media screen and (min-width:769px) and (max-width:1200px){
    .cp_pic1>img{width:100%;height:auto;}
    .cp_pic2>img{width:100%;height:auto;}
    .cp_pic3>img{width:100%;height:auto;}
    .cp_pic2{margin-bottom: 36px;}
    .cp_pic4>img{width:100%;height:auto;}
    .chanpin_img4{width:95%;}
    .chanpin_fanhui{left:20px;}
    .service_pic img{width:100%;height:auto;}
    .service_sp1{margin-top:10px;}
    .service_p{margin-top: 10px;}
    .m20{margin-left:20px;margin-right:20px;}
}
@media screen and (max-width:768px){
    .cp_pic1>img{width:100%;height:auto;}
    .cp_pic2>img{width:100%;height:auto;}
    .cp_pic3>img{width:100%;height:auto;}
    .cp_pic2{margin-bottom: 36px;}
    .chanpin_img{margin-bottom: 20px;}
    .chanpin_opa>img{width: 180px;height: auto;}
    .chanpin_opa>span{top:45%;}
    .cp_pic4>img{width:100%;height:auto;}
    .chanpin_img4{width:95%;}
    .cp_img_opa>img{width:100%;height:auto;}
    .cp_img_opa{margin-top:-65px;}
    .cp_img_opa>span{margin-top: 20px;}
    .chanpin_fanhui{left:20px;}
    .service_pic img{width:100%;height:auto;}
    .service_sp1{margin-top:10px;}
    .service_p{margin-top: 10px;}
    .m20{margin-left:20px;margin-right:20px;}

}
@media screen and (max-width:640px){
    .chanpin_opa>img{width:100px;height:auto;margin-top: -50px;}
    .cp_pic2>.chanpin_opa>img{margin-top: -33px;}
    .cp_pic3>.chanpin_opa>img{margin-top: -33px;}
    .chanpin_opa>span{top: 35%;font-size:16px;}
    .cp_pic2>.chanpin_opa>span{margin-top: 20px;}
    .cp_pic3>.chanpin_opa>span{margin-top: 17px;}
    .cp_img_opa>span{font-size:16px;}
    .cp_pic2{ margin-bottom: 27px;}
    .cp_img_opa{left:9.3333333%}
}
@media screen and (max-width:420px){
    .cp_pic2{margin-bottom:0px;}
    .chanpin_img{ margin-bottom: 18px;}
    .cp_pic2>.chanpin_opa>span{margin-top: 10px;}
    .cp_pic3>.chanpin_opa>span{margin-top: 10px;}
    .cp_img_opa{margin-top: -35px;}
    .cp_img_opa>span{margin-top: 7px;}
    .chanpin_opa>img{width: 70px;height: auto;}
    .chanpin_opa>span{top: 20%;font-size: 14px;}
    .cp_pic2>.chanpin_opa>span{top:60%}
    .cp_pic3>.chanpin_opa>span{top:60%}
    .cp_img_opa>span{font-size: 14px;}
    .service_icon{font-size:14px;top:-12px;}
    .service_p{text-overflow: ellipsis;white-space: nowrap;}
    .service_p span{text-overflow: ellipsis;white-space: nowrap !important;}
    .ser_icon_r{right:10px;}
    .ser_icon_l{left:10px;}
    .service_wrap{padding-top:0px;}
}
@media screen and (max-width:320px){
    .chanpin_opa>span>img{width:28px;height:auto;}
    .chanpin_opa>img{display:none !important;}
    .chanpin_opa>span{top:50% !important;margin-top:-9px !important;}

}